Testosterone’s Role: A Key Driver of Libido, Not the Whole Story

Testosterone’s role is that of a key biological driver for libido, but it does not represent the entirety of a man’s sexual desire. To understand this complex relationship, it helps to use an analogy: think of testosterone as the high-octane fuel for the “engine” of desire.

While essential for the engine to run powerfully, the experience of the drive is also dictated by the “driver” (your psychological state) and the “road conditions” (your lifestyle and overall health). A full tank of fuel is of little use if the driver is stressed or the road is blocked.

Libido as the *desire* for sex; testosterone as a primary biological *driver* of that desire

Libido is medically defined as the conscious desire for sex, whereas testosterone is the primary biological hormone that helps drive and sustain that desire. It’s crucial not to use these terms interchangeably. Libido is the psychological and emotional state of “wanting,” while testosterone is a neurochemical catalyst that stimulates the brain regions responsible for arousal and sexual motivation.

The core process follows a clear path: Testosterone activates neural pathways, which in turn increases the likelihood of experiencing sexual desire (libido). This is distinct from erectile function, which is the physical ability to achieve and maintain an erection. (Source: Journal of Clinical Endocrinology & Metabolism)

How testosterone levels fluctuate naturally and their effect on desire

Testosterone levels in men fluctuate naturally throughout the day, across the week, and over a lifetime, which can cause subtle, temporary changes in sexual desire. Most men experience a diurnal rhythm, with testosterone levels peaking in the morning and gradually declining throughout the day.

Furthermore, levels tend to decrease by about 1% per year after age 30-40. (Source: Endocrine Society Clinical Guidelines) It’s important to contrast these normal, minor fluctuations with a significant, persistent drop in desire, which could signal a potential clinical issue. The age-related decline is a gradual process, and many older men maintain healthy libidos through a combination of good health and positive lifestyle factors.

Why high testosterone doesn’t always guarantee high libido, and vice versa

High testosterone does not always guarantee a high libido because sexual desire is also heavily influenced by psychological, relational, and lifestyle factors. This is the central misconception that many men have.

Even with optimal hormonal “fuel,” a “driver” who is stressed, anxious, depressed, or in a strained relationship may have no desire to “drive.” The brain’s emotional and stress-response centers can effectively override the signals from testosterone.

Conversely, a man with lower-normal testosterone levels can enjoy a high libido if his psychological health is strong, his relationship is intimate, and his lifestyle is supportive of overall well-being. (Source: Mayo Clinic)

How Does Testosterone Activate Male Sexual Desire?

Testosterone activates male sexual desire primarily by binding to androgen receptors in key brain regions, such as the hypothalamus and amygdala, which regulate arousal and motivation. This biological process transforms a chemical signal into the psychological experience of desire through a clear, step-by-step neurochemical pathway.

The impact of testosterone on brain regions associated with sexual arousal and motivation

The primary impact of testosterone on the brain involves stimulating the medial preoptic area (MPOA) of the hypothalamus, which is a critical control center for male sexual behavior.

In simple terms, the MPOA acts as the brain’s accelerator for sexual interest. Testosterone increases the reactivity of these areas to sexual cues (visual, physical, or mental), making a person more likely to perceive stimuli as erotic and to initiate sexual thoughts and behaviors. Testosterone’s influence on libido through androgen receptors

Testosterone’s influence on libido is mediated through androgen receptors, which act as docking stations on cells in the brain and body that, once activated by testosterone, trigger a cellular response related to sexual function.

This process works like a “lock and key”: testosterone is the key, and the androgen receptor is the lock. Only when the correct key fits into the lock can the door to a cellular response be opened, initiating the cascade of events that leads to increased desire.

The link between free testosterone and its availability to tissues

The critical link to libido is primarily with free testosterone, which is the unbound, biologically active portion of the hormone that is available to enter tissues and activate androgen receptors.

The vast majority of testosterone in the bloodstream is bound to proteins, primarily Sex Hormone-Binding Globulin (SHBG), rendering it inactive. Only a tiny fraction, typically around 1-2%, is “free.”

This is why a standard total testosterone blood test might not tell the whole story; a man could have normal total testosterone but low free testosterone, leading to symptoms like reduced libido.

Beyond Testosterone: Other Critical Factors Affecting Male Libido

Beyond testosterone, other critical factors affecting male libido include psychological health, lifestyle habits, other hormones, and underlying medical conditions. A holistic understanding requires looking at the entire system, not just a single hormone level.

  • Psychological factors: Stress, anxiety, depression, and relationship issues. Mental and emotional states can powerfully override biological drivers. High cortisol levels from stress can suppress testosterone production, while depression can blunt all forms of pleasure and motivation, including sexual desire.
  • Lifestyle factors: Diet, exercise, sleep, and substance use. Poor sleep, a sedentary lifestyle, and excessive alcohol consumption all disrupt the endocrine system, deplete energy, and negatively impact mood, each contributing to a lower libido.
  • Other hormonal influences: Prolactin, thyroid hormones, and cortisol. Imbalances in other key hormones can suppress libido. High levels of prolactin, or an underactive/overactive thyroid, can directly interfere with testosterone’s effects and reduce sexual desire.
  • Medical conditions and medications impacting libido. Certain medical conditions like diabetes and heart disease, along with medications such as antidepressants (SSRIs) and blood pressure drugs (beta-blockers), can significantly impact libido independent of testosterone levels.

How to Assess Your Own Libido and Potential Testosterone Link

Before seeking medical advice, taking time for structured self-reflection can help you have a more productive conversation with your doctor.

What to note before consulting a healthcare provider

Before consulting a healthcare provider, you should note the duration and severity of your low libido, any accompanying symptoms, and a summary of your lifestyle and stress levels. Use the following checklist to organize your thoughts and observations.

Self-Assessment Checklist

  • Libido Pattern: Has my desire decreased gradually or suddenly? How long has this been an issue?
  • Symptom Tracking: Am I experiencing other symptoms like fatigue, low mood, irritability, or reduced muscle mass?
  • Erectile Function: Is my ability to get or maintain an erection also affected, or is it only a lack of desire?
  • Lifestyle Audit: How has my sleep, diet, exercise, and alcohol/substance use been recently?
  • Mental Health: Am I experiencing high levels of stress, anxiety, or symptoms of depression?
  • Relationship Context: Are there any unresolved issues or emotional distance in my relationship?

When Does Low Libido in Men Warrant Medical Evaluation?

While minor fluctuations in libido are normal, certain situations warrant a professional medical evaluation to rule out underlying conditions. A persistent and bothersome decrease in sexual desire is the primary indicator that you should speak with a doctor. (Source: American Urological Association)

What to expect during a medical evaluation: Blood tests, discussion of symptoms, and treatment options

During a medical evaluation for low libido, you can expect a detailed discussion of your symptoms, a physical exam, and blood tests to check total and free testosterone, among other health markers.

This process helps your doctor get a complete picture of your health to identify the root cause of your low libido. It is not something to be anxious about; it is a standard diagnostic process.
